ELFOSABI_GNU
bfd/ * elf.c (_bfd_elf_set_osabi): Use ELFOSABI_GNU name instead of ELFOSABI_LINUX alias. * elf32-hppa.c: Likewise. * elf32-i370.c: Likewise. * elf64-hppa.c: Likewise. binutils/ * elfedit.c (osabis): Use ELFOSABI_GNU name instead of ELFOSABI_LINUX alias and ELFOSABI_HURD. Add GNU alias. * readelf.c (get_osabi_name, get_symbol_binding, get_symbol_type): Likewise. * doc/binutils.texi <elfedit>: Update accordingly. elfcpp/ * elfcpp.h (ELFOSABI): Add ELFOSABI_GNU with value of ELFOSABI_LINUX, keep ELFOSABI_LINUX as an alias. Remove ELFOSABI_HURD. gas/ * config/obj-elf.c (obj_elf_type): Use ELFOSABI_GNU name instead of ELFOSABI_LINUX alias. * config/tc-ia64.c: Likewise. include/elf/ * common.h (ELFOSABI_GNU): Define, replaces... (ELFOSABI_LINUX): ... this, kept as an alias. (ELFOSABI_HURD): Remove. ld/testsuite/ * ld-ifunc/ifunc.exp: Update for changed output. * ld-unique/unique.exp: Likewise.
